In Sand Hills country

Article Abstract:

A man drives 350 miles on Highway 2 between the Platte River Valley and Pine Ridge County, NE, viewing the Sand Hills region. The Sand Hills are 19,000 square miles of sand dunes, the most extensive in the Western Hemisphere.

Into the wilds of New Zealand

Article Abstract:

New Zealand is home to thirteen scenic national parks. They include the Tongariro, Te Urewera, Abel Tasman, Paparoa and Fiordland. These parks offer virgin forests, beaches, mountains, rivers, fjords, lakes and beaches.

Across the wilds by canoe

Article Abstract:

A description is presented of a three-day paddle across the Okefenokee Swamp in Georgia, which is full of wading birds, wildflowers and alligators.
